# InkLedger Environments

InkLedger, our PDF invoice renderer, runs in three environments: dev, staging, and production. Each environment has its own font cache, template bucket, and render queue. New team members should verify staging parity before promoting any template change. Please read each setting carefully before editing anything. The staging environment currently uses the following configuration values.

deployment values, yadup-tajof:
oliath:
  log_level: debug
  metrics_host: metrics.oliath.zemvarlabs.internal
  pool_size: 4

Hey — handing off the Stormline fan-out service before I rotate to platform. It takes alert payloads from the Gale ingest queue and fans them out to push, SMS, and the partner webhook tier. The retry logic is touchy: don't lower the backoff floor or the webhook partners will rate-limit us (ask me how I know). Everything else is boring. Current config values are as follows.

settings of fahag-haduf:
[ulaox]
port = 8443
region = south-2
host = ulaox.lumiccorp.internal
timeout_ms = 500
retries = 8

## Authentication

Plugin authors integrating with the Chronloom build fleet should note that agents tolerate up to 90 seconds of clock skew when validating signed requests; beyond that, signatures are rejected outright. Always derive timestamps from the agent's reported clock, never your host's. To exercise skew scenarios locally, authenticate against the internal Pendulum test service using the key below.

API key for yagag-fawif: zpat4_Gful